Quarterly Planning Note — Finance Team

Merrowfield Capital has returned a revised term sheet for the Lanthorn joint venture. Key changes: staged funding across three tranches and a tighter earn-out window. Valuation assumptions hold within our model's range. Please refresh the sensitivity analysis before Thursday's review. The working position we will take into negotiations appears in the confidential note below.

board note of yageg-yadug: The northern region missed its Framir quota by 13.1 percent last quarter. Lamathek Freight plans to raise the Quenael list price by 30.2 percent in March. The pricing group signed off on a budget of $133.5 million for Project Novok. The renewal with Gilethek Foods closes at $60.0 million a year, 2.7 percent above the last contract.

Subject: Idempotency keys for payment retries

Hi folks — ahead of the weekly sync: per our chat, please start sending an idempotency key header on every retry against the Paylark charge endpoint. Same key = same charge, so duplicates become no-ops instead of double-billing. Keys should be stable per attempt chain, not per request. For sandbox testing this week, authenticate with the token below.

login token, yajeg-fawif: eyJhbGciOiJIUzI1NiIsInR5cCI6IkpXVCJ9.eyJzdWIiOiIEdPQYnZXaZIn0.HSRTnYZBx0Qc

Executive team,

This summarises our evaluation of a potential acquisition of Tellhurst Robotics. Commercial diligence indicates strong fit with our Navara automation suite, though their Dornfield facility carries deferred maintenance liabilities we must price in. Financial modelling supports the proposed range, contingent on retention agreements with key engineers. Legal review of their licensing arrangements is ongoing. We recommend the board authorise a non-binding offer. The strategic rationale is detailed in the confidential note below.

board note of fahop-kaguf: Headcount on the Pelys team goes from 19 to 105 by the end of August. Gross margin on Pelys came in at 9 percent against a plan of 45 percent.